Mathematical Modeling of Bone Formation and Resorption: Effects of Parathyroid Hormone and Vitamin D

摘要

A mathematical model is proposed here in order to investigate the effects of parathyroid hormone and vitamin D on bone formation and resorption processes. Singular perturbation technique is then applied to analyze the model. The conditions on the system parameters for which a limit cycle exists are then derived. Numerical investigation is also carried out to support our theoretical prediction. The result shows that the model can exhibits a periodic solution corresponding to the pulsatile secretion of parathyroid hormone observed in the clinical evidence.
